## Building Access — Spares Room (Hullbrook Annex)

Contractors: the spare hardware room is down the east corridor on the ground floor, third door on the left. Sign in at the front desk first and grab a visitor lanyard. Anything you take out, jot it in the blue logbook — yes, even the little stuff. The door self-locks, so don't wedge it. To get in, punch in the code below.

staff pass of hagug-taguf = bdg-HJ-9

## Artifact Signing — SDK Parity Notes (Weekly Sync)

Kestrel SDK for Android reached parity with the Swift client this sprint: offline queueing, batched telemetry, and retry semantics now match. Both SDKs ship as signed artifacts from the same pipeline. Remaining gap: background sync throttling, targeted next sprint. Verify both release bundles before tagging. Both artifacts validate against the shared signing key below.

signing key of kawig-fafog = bky19_6Fypv1qws7J8qJtaYjX

For the release manager: the locale-aware date formatting in Calendrix is functionally done. All user-facing timestamps now route through the new formatter, and the old hardcoded patterns are deleted. Remaining risk is the fallback chain for unsupported locales, which currently defaults to ISO ordering; QA signed off but flagged it as worth watching in week one. No schema changes shipped. Rollback is a single flag flip. The formatter's current production configuration values follow below.

settings of fahag-haduf:
[ulaox]
port = 8443
region = south-2
host = ulaox.lumiccorp.internal
timeout_ms = 500
retries = 8

## Deployment

This service moves the remaining Hollowmarch cron jobs onto the Tessergrid workflow engine. Deploy the migrator alongside the scheduler; it reads the old crontab export, registers equivalent workflows, and disables the cron entries only after a successful dry run. If paged, check the migrator's reconciliation log first — most failures are timezone mismatches. Rollback is one flag and restores cron within a minute. It starts with the following configuration.

deployment values, bahop-fahag:
[silok]
host = silok.lumictech.test
user = silok_svc
database = silok_prod